Meaning 1

A small piece of aluminum foil or parchment paper, wrapped around food during cooking.

Definition source: English Wiktionary via Wiktextract

Topics: cooking, food, lifestyle

Examples

  • cooked en papillote

Meaning 2

A small piece of paper used to roll up hair to make it curl.

Definition source: English Wiktionary via Wiktextract

Usage: in-plural, often

Qualifier: hair styling
